\nNarrated Khabbab bin Al-Arat:\n \n\nWe complained to Allah's Messenger (ﷺ) (of the persecution inflicted on us by the infidels) while he was \nsitting in the shade of the Ka`ba, leaning over his Burd (i.e. covering sheet). We said to him, "Would \nyou seek help for us? Would you pray to Allah for us?" He said, "Among the nations before you a \n(believing) man would be put in a ditch that was dug for him, and a saw would be put over his head \nand he would be cut into two pieces; yet that (torture) would not make him give up his religion. His \nbody would be combed with iron combs that would remove his flesh from the bones and nerves, yet \nthat would not make him abandon his religion. By Allah, this religion (i.e. Islam) will prevail till a \ntraveler from Sana (in Yemen) to Hadrarmaut will fear none but Allah, or a wolf as regards his sheep, \nbut you (people) are hasty.\n

حَدَّثَنِي م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 الْمُثَنَّى، حَدَّثَنَا يَحْيَى، عَنْ إِسْمَاعِيلَ، حَدَّثَنَا قَيْسٌ، عَنْ خَبَّابِ بْنِ الأَرَتِّ، قَالَ شَكَوْنَا إِلَى رَسُولِ اللَّهِ صلى الله عليه وسلم وَهْوَ مُتَوَسِّدٌ بُرْدَةً لَهُ فِي ظِلِّ الْكَعْبَةِ، قُلْنَا لَهُ أَلاَ تَسْتَنْصِرُ لَنَا أَلاَ تَدْعُو اللَّهَ لَنَا قَالَ ‏\n"‏ كَانَ الرَّجُلُ فِيمَنْ قَبْلَكُمْ يُحْفَرُ لَهُ فِي الأَرْضِ فَيُجْعَلُ فِيهِ، فَيُجَاءُ بِالْمِنْشَارِ، فَيُوضَعُ عَلَى رَأْسِهِ فَيُشَقُّ بِاثْنَتَيْنِ، وَمَا يَصُدُّهُ ذَلِكَ عَنْ دِينِهِ، وَيُمْشَطُ بِأَمْشَاطِ الْحَدِيدِ، مَا دُونَ لَحْمِهِ مِنْ عَظْمٍ أَوْ عَصَبٍ، وَمَا يَصُدُّهُ ذَلِكَ عَنْ دِينِهِ، وَاللَّهِ لَيُتِمَّنَّ هَذَا الأَمْرَ حَتَّى يَسِيرَ الرَّاكِبُ مِنْ صَنْعَاءَ إِلَى حَضْرَمَوْتَ، لاَ يَخَافُ إِلاَّ اللَّهَ أَوِ الذِّئْبَ عَلَى غَنَمِهِ، وَلَكِنَّكُمْ تَسْتَعْجِلُونَ ‏"‏‏.‏
